From a9560ae57d0750f4d0a723f914fc9a240c481a96 Mon Sep 17 00:00:00 2001 From: Colin Walters Date: Tue, 12 Dec 2023 13:19:45 -0500 Subject: [PATCH] Add devel composes (off by default), but pull in new bootupd This fixes compatibility with `bootc install` in BIOS mode. --- c9s-devel-compose.repo | 35 +++++++++++++++++++++++++++++++++++ centos-stream-9.yaml | 9 +++++++++ 2 files changed, 44 insertions(+) create mode 100644 c9s-devel-compose.repo diff --git a/c9s-devel-compose.repo b/c9s-devel-compose.repo new file mode 100644 index 0000000..c37b21e --- /dev/null +++ b/c9s-devel-compose.repo @@ -0,0 +1,35 @@ +[baseos-devel] +name=CentOS Stream 9 development - BaseOS +baseurl=https://composes.stream.centos.org/development/latest-CentOS-Stream/compose/BaseOS/$basearch/os +gpgcheck=0 +repo_gpgcheck=0 +enabled=1 +gpgkey=file:///usr/share/distribution-gpg-keys/centos/RPM-GPG-KEY-CentOS-Testing +priority=1000 + +[appstream-devel] +name=CentOS Stream 9 development - AppStream +baseurl=https://composes.stream.centos.org/development/latest-CentOS-Stream/compose/AppStream/$basearch/os +gpgcheck=0 +repo_gpgcheck=0 +enabled=1 +gpgkey=file:///usr/share/distribution-gpg-keys/centos/RPM-GPG-KEY-CentOS-Testing +priority=1000 + +[nfv-devel] +name=CentOS Stream 9 development - NFV +baseurl=https://composes.stream.centos.org/development/latest-CentOS-Stream/compose/NFV/$basearch/os +gpgcheck=0 +repo_gpgcheck=0 +enabled=1 +gpgkey=file:///usr/share/distribution-gpg-keys/centos/RPM-GPG-KEY-CentOS-Testing +priority=1000 + +[rt-devel] +name=CentOS Stream 9 development - RT +baseurl=https://composes.stream.centos.org/development/latest-CentOS-Stream/compose/RT/$basearch/os +gpgcheck=0 +repo_gpgcheck=0 +enabled=1 +gpgkey=file:///usr/share/distribution-gpg-keys/centos/RPM-GPG-KEY-CentOS-Testing +priority=1000 diff --git a/centos-stream-9.yaml b/centos-stream-9.yaml index 751dbe5..4749190 100644 --- a/centos-stream-9.yaml +++ b/centos-stream-9.yaml @@ -5,3 +5,12 @@ variables: repos: - baseos - appstream + # And pull in the devel composes optionally to faster track things; + # TODO make a container that tracks this too + - baseos-devel + - appstream-devel + +repo-packages: + - repo: appstream-devel + packages: + - bootupd